17/* __ieee754_acosh(x)
18 * Method :
19 *	Based on
20 *		acosh(x) = log [ x + sqrt(x*x-1) ]
21 *	we have
22 *		acosh(x) := log(x)+ln2,	if x is large; else
23 *		acosh(x) := log(2x-1/(sqrt(x*x-1)+x)) if x>2; else
24 *		acosh(x) := log1p(t+sqrt(2.0*t+t*t)); where t=x-1.
25 *
26 * Special cases:
27 *	acosh(x) is NaN with signal if x<1.
28 *	acosh(NaN) is NaN without signal.
29 */

34static const double
35one	= 1.0,
36ln2	= 6.93147180559945286227e-01;  /* 0x3FE62E42, 0xFEFA39EF */
37
38double
39__ieee754_acosh(double x)
40{
41	double t;
42	int32_t hx;
43	u_int32_t lx;
44	EXTRACT_WORDS(hx,lx,x);
45	if(hx<0x3ff00000) {		/* x < 1 */
46	    return (x-x)/(x-x);
47	} else if(hx >=0x41b00000) {	/* x > 2**28 */
48	    if(hx >=0x7ff00000) {	/* x is inf of NaN */
49	        return x+x;
50	    } else
51		return __ieee754_log(x)+ln2;	/* acosh(huge)=log(2x) */
52	} else if(((hx-0x3ff00000)|lx)==0) {
53	    return 0.0;			/* acosh(1) = 0 */
54	} else if (hx > 0x40000000) {	/* 2**28 > x > 2 */
55	    t=x*x;
56	    return __ieee754_log(2.0*x-one/(x+__ieee754_sqrt(t-one)));
57	} else {			/* 1<x<2 */
58	    t = x-one;
59	    return log1p(t+__ieee754_sqrt(2.0*t+t*t));
60	}
61}
